Future Indiana State Duo Selected To Participate In Top 60 Senior Workout

Jac-Cen-Del's Mariah Day was also selected but is unable to attend.

(Indianapolis, Ind.) – The Hoosier Basketball Magazine has tabbed its top 60 senior girls.

Each year, the top 60 girls basketball players in the state are selected to participate in the Top 60 Senior Workout at Marian University.

Among those selected to attend this year’s workout on March 3 are East Central’s Alyssa Robben, Batesville’s Hattie Westerfeld and Jac-Cen-Del’s Mariah Day.

Robben and Westerfeld, both Indiana State University commits, will participate in the first session, which is primarily made up of players from northern and southern Indiana. Day is unable to attend.

The Top 60 Workout will be directed by seven-time state champion coach Rick Risinger (Heritage Christian).

Cost to attend the event is $8.
